Season premieres set for July 14 (Stargate SG-1 and Stargate Atlantis)
Gateworld ^ | 04/25/2006 | Sharon Fetter

Posted on 04/26/2006 6:08:05 AM PDT by Panerai

Mark your calenders! Stargate SG-1 and Stargate Atlantis will return with new episodes on July 14, according to the June 2006 issue of SciFi Magazine (the official magazine of The SCI FI Channel). With the premiere SCI FI Friday anchor show Battlestar Galactica being pushed back to October, the shows will also return to their 2004 timeslots.

Stargate SG-1 will premiere with "Flesh and Blood" at 9 p.m. Eastern/Pacific. "No Man's Land" will kick off the third season for Stargate Atlantis at 10 p.m.

The network has yet to announce Galactica's replacement in the summer Friday night line-up, though it is expected to be their new original series Eureka, now in production in Vancouver.
